背景情况:
- 致病微生物通过生物气溶传播,引起传染病.
- 医院是封闭的环境,人流量很高,导致复杂的空气微生物组成部分.
- 在医疗保健机构中,有效的空气传播病原体监测至关重要.

Sputum culture and sensitivity is a medical procedure used to diagnose bacterial infections in the respiratory tract and select the most appropriate antibiotics for treatment. This process involves analyzing sputum samples of thick and opaque secretions produced in the lungs and airways. These samples are collected from patients and then sent to the laboratory for analysis.

Sampling materials are classified into three main types: solid, liquid, and gas.
Solid samples include a variety of substances, such as sediments from water bodies, soil, metals, and biological tissues. Two standard methods for extracting sediments from water bodies are grab sampling and piston coring.
